Calibre files in Recycle Bin
There are a lot of Calibre files in my Recycle Bin. They all appear to be TMP or Text files, some of them referencing 6.34.
I don't believe any such files have ever been there before. Is this a concern? Any problem with emptying the Recycle Bin? Thanks! |

By definition any file in the recycle bin are normally superfluous.
Calibre used to leave a lot of temprorary files in the users TMP folder. Sounds as if they are now being tidied up and deleted which is a good thing. |
